    My EP warns against toxic people, says Omo Eqo

    Singer and entrepreneur, Olakunle Ajiboye, aka King Omo Eqo, has released an Extended Play album titled, Bo Lo Ya.

    In a statement sent to Sunday Scoop, he noted that he makes music that not only moves bodies but also stirs souls.

    He added that the EP’s title track, which can be translated to mean “move away from the road if you’re not going anywhere’, embodies his philosophy of overcoming negativity and staying true to oneself amidst life’s challenges.

    He also stated that the four-track EP is a sonic journey through his experiences, with each song offering a unique perspective.

    According to him, Bo Lo Ya is a rallying cry to shed toxic influences and stay focused on one’s path; Superhuman is an empowering anthem celebrating inner strength and resilience; Green Light is a vibrant, uplifting track embracing hope and new beginnings; while I Be King is a bold declaration of self-confidence and determination.

    The singer added, “With this album, I am to cement my position as a trailblazer in the afrofusion genre, pushing boundaries and inspiring listeners to embrace their true selves.”
